About Kenneth Mackessack

  • Kenneth Mackessack (24 October 1902 – 18 October 1982) was an English first-class cricketer and British Army officer.
  • Mackessack served with the Seaforth Highlanders from 1923–1948, during which he served in British India and in the Second World War, in which he was wounded during the Battle of El Alamein.
  • He served the remainder of the war as a military attaché in Washington, for which he was appointed to the Legion of Merit.
  • During his military career he also played first-class cricket for the British Army cricket team, as well as for teams in British India.
  • Following his retirement from the military, Mackessack served as the deputy lieutenant for Moray in 1954.
